Understanding Concrete Footing Bolts Essential Components for Structural Integrity


Concrete footing bolts are crucial components in the construction of various structures, serving as anchors that provide stability and strength to the framework. Whether you're building a residential home, a commercial building, or even a deck, understanding the role of these bolts in the overall integrity of the structure is essential.


What Are Concrete Footing Bolts?


Concrete footing bolts, often referred to as anchor bolts, are specifically designed to be embedded in concrete footings. These bolts create a secure connection between the concrete foundation and the structural elements of a building, such as walls, posts, or framing systems. Typically made from steel, these bolts are engineered to withstand significant loads and resist shear and tensile forces that occur in structures.


Types of Concrete Footing Bolts


Several types of concrete footing bolts are commonly used in construction, including


1. L-shaped Bolts These are bent at a right angle and are used to secure framing members to the concrete. One leg is embedded in the concrete, while the other leg provides a surface for attachment.


2. Straight Bolts These bolts are installed in concrete after it has been poured or can be embedded into the footing itself. They are versatile and can be used for a variety of applications.


3. Epoxy-coated Bolts These bolts are coated with a layer of epoxy to enhance their corrosion resistance, making them ideal for use in environments where moisture is prevalent.


4. Expansion Bolts Designed to expand as they are tightened, these bolts secure themselves within a drilled hole in the concrete, providing a strong hold for structural elements.

Importance of Proper Installation


Proper installation of concrete footing bolts is critical to the overall safety and performance of a structure. Here are some key considerations


1. Placement The location and spacing of anchor bolts are determined by engineering specifications and building codes. Ensuring that bolts are correctly placed will help provide optimal load distribution.


2. Depth and Embedment The embedment depth of the bolt, which is the length of the bolt that is buried within the concrete, is vital. A deeper embedment typically offers greater stability; however, it must also comply with design requirements.


3. Alignment When aligning the bolts, it is essential to maintain accurate positioning so that structural members fit together correctly. Misalignment can lead to structural weaknesses and costly repairs.


4. Tensioning After the bolts are installed, they often need to be tensioned to achieve the desired strength. Proper tensioning helps prevent issues such as bolt loosening and shifting.


Code Compliance and Best Practices


Adhering to local building codes and regulations is paramount when it comes to the installation of concrete footing bolts. These codes provide guidelines on the types of bolts that can be used, their size, spacing, and installation procedures. In addition, following best practices such as periodic inspections, corrosion protection, and using the right tools and materials can contribute to a successful installation.
